电路设计(31)——电子密码锁的Multisim仿真

1.设计要求

        可以用按键设置密码,设置完密码后,输入密码。如果密码正确,则亮绿灯;如果密码错误,则亮红灯。

2.电路设计

3.仿真过程 

首先,设置密码,我们将密码设置为1010.

然后输入密码。输入也为1010

 

按下这里的按键后,进行密码检测

 

 

可见,密码正确

如果输入一个错误的密码,则会亮红灯。

4.芯片介绍 

74LS151是一款具有8个数据选择输入的8-通道数字多路数据选择器/复用器。它是TTL(Transistor-Transistor Logic,晶体管晶体管逻辑)系列逻辑集成电路的一员。

74LS151芯片具有以下主要特性:

1. **数据输入(D0-D7)**:这是8个数据输入线,用于选择要复用或选择的数据。

2. **控制输入(S0-S2)**:这是3个选择输入线。根据控制输入的不同组合,选择要复用的数据输入。

3. **使能输入(G1,G2)**:使能输入线。当G1和G2都为低电平时,芯片处于工作状态。

4. **输出(Y)**:这是通过复用器输出的选择的数据。

5. **电源(Vcc,GND)**:电源引脚。

74LS151芯片可以选择8个输入中的一个,并将其输出为Y。通过对S0-S2的不同控制输入,可以选择复用不同的数据输入。使能输入G1和G2用于控制芯片的使能状态。适当地使用74LS151,可以实现在多个源数据之间进行选择或复用的功能。

这种芯片常见的应用包括数据选择、信号复用、输入控制以及多通道数据处理等领域。由于采用了TTL逻辑技术,使用时需要注意与5V TTL逻辑电路兼容。

74LS73是一款双负缘触发双J-K触发器,每个触发器里有两个J-K输入,两个复位输入和两个输出。它是TTL(Transistor-Transistor Logic,晶体管-晶体管逻辑)系列集成电路的一种。

以下是74LS73芯片的主要特性和功能:

1. **J-K输入**:每个触发器内包含两个J-K输入端,用于接收输入数据。J-K触发器是一种基于J和K输入的触发器,可以实现各种逻辑功能。

2. **使能端**:74LS73具有使能端,用来启用或禁用触发器的操作。

3. **复位输入**:每个触发器有一个复位端,用于将触发器清零。

4. **时钟输入**:时钟信号用于触发器操作的时序控制。

5. **输出**:每个触发器有两个输出端,可以输出触发器的状态。

6. **电源引脚(Vcc,GND)**:用于芯片的电源供电。

74LS73芯片通常用于数字电路中作为时序逻辑元件,可以用于各种计数器、频率分频器、数据寄存器等应用中。由于其双J-K触发器的特性,允许实现更复杂的逻辑功能,因此在数字系统设计中具有一定的灵活性和可扩展性。

 

5.仿真文件

        Multisim仿真文件:

电子密码锁的multism仿真资源-CSDN文库icon-default.png?t=N7T8https://download.csdn.net/download/guangali/88854147?spm=1001.2014.3001.5501

  • 14
    点赞
  • 71
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 0
    评论

“相关推荐”对你有帮助么?

  • 非常没帮助
  • 没帮助
  • 一般
  • 有帮助
  • 非常有帮助
提交
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

嵌入式小李

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值